选择编程语言-它的语法简单-学习基础知识变量、函数、循环和条件语句等
一、选择编程语言
迈入编程的大门,第一步就是挑选一门合适的编程语言。现在,Python、Java、C#和JavaScript都是相当受欢迎的选择。特别是Python,它的语法简单,非常适合初学者。
二、掌握编程基础
编程的基础包括变量、数据类型、控制结构(比如循环和条件语句)、函数和错误处理等。这些都是构建程序的基本元素,对初学者来说非常重要。
三、学习数据结构和算法
掌握基础的数据结构,比如数组、栈、队列、链表和图,还有常用的算法(如排序和搜索算法),这些都是提高编程能力的有效途径。
四、理解软件工程原则
软件开发不仅仅是写代码,还要遵循软件工程的原则,比如DRY(不要重复自己)原则和SOLID原则。学习使用版本控制系统,如Git,对代码的跟踪和维护非常有帮助。
五、进行项目实践
通过实际项目,可以将理论知识应用到实践中。比如做一个个人网站或者编写一个小游戏,这样不仅能加深理解,还能积累宝贵的经验。
六、持续学习和实践
技术是不断进步的,新的编程语言和工具层出不穷。因此,作为程序员,持续学习和实践是提升技能的关键。
保持好奇心和探索精神
在学习编程的过程中,保持好奇心和持续的探索精神非常重要。随着对编程理解的深入,可能会对特定领域,如人工智能、移动开发或数据科学产生兴趣,这时可以针对性地深入学习。
相关问答FAQs
Q1:初学者应该学习什么编程语言?
A1:初学者可以选择一门易于入门且流行的编程语言。以下是一些推荐:
| 编程语言 | 特点 |
|---|---|
| Python | 语法简单易懂,可读性高,应用广泛 |
| JavaScript | Web开发必备,用于动态网页和交互式界面 |
| Java | 跨平台,广泛应用于企业级应用和Android开发 |
Q2:初学编程应该如何入门?
A2:以下是一些建议帮助您入门编程:
- 找到适合自己的学习资源:在线教程、电子书、视频课程或编程培训班。
- 学习基础知识:变量、函数、循环和条件语句等。
- 实践编程:通过解决问题和编写小项目来应用所学知识。
Q3:初学者在编程过程中可能会遇到哪些常见问题?
A3:以下是一些常见问题及其解决方法:
- 语法错误:仔细检查代码,阅读错误提示信息,逐步调试。
- 理解算法和逻辑:将问题拆分成小部分,逐步解决。
- 学习进度缓慢:保持耐心,坚持不懈地练习和学习。
记住,编程是一个持续学习和实践的过程,不断积累经验将使您成为更好的程序员。